Microsoft have released a new build of Windows 10 for Windows Insiders on the Fast Ring. Build 15031 has a new compact window mode built into the OS and a new Dynamic Lock feature that locks your PC when you walk away from it.

UPDATE:

I managed to get the new Dynamic Lock feature working in the new Windows 10 build. If you have a Bluetooth device paired to your PC and then the Bluetooth signal goes out of range (i.e. you have walked away) after 30 seconds it locks the PC. There is only a tick box to enable it and you can’t actually tell which device it is going to work with but it does work most of the time.
